I installed the plugin 'Expand / Collapse' and ever since the website stopped working.

PHP Fatal error: Call to a member function getBlockTypeHandle() on a non-object in /home/northwal/public_html/updates/concrete5.5.1/concrete/libraries/block_view_template.php on line 41

I deleted the plugin folder via ftp since I was also prevented from logging into the admin section. However the problem seems to persist.

It's not a hosting issue as straight html pages load fine. The lune 41 in block_view_template.php says $this->btHandle = $obj->getBlockTypeHandle();

I'm stuck. Can anyone assist? The website ishttp://www.northwalesextra.co.uk...

Just to clarify I deleted the Expand/Collapse plugin folder, not the entire plugin directory.

I'm lucky. One of the pages I'd been editing left me logged in so I was able to access the dashboard. I cleared cache and tried again, and the site works fine including the admin login.
